Liz Henry blogs about an amazing presentation that Angela Byron did about women in free and open-source software at the Flourish conference:
Angela’s talk addressed “How to Deal with the following situations”:
* Sexist jokes
* Posting sexual material (porn, etc.)
* Verbally attacking/dismissing women (time of the month)
* Death threats
The most jaw-dropping part is when she mentions that women account for 28 percent of proprietory software developers, but only 1.5 percent of people in open-source software. WTF?
